SD43 is the third largest school district in BC, with approximately 32,000 students attending 45 elementary schools (kindergarten-grade 5), 14 middle schools (grades 6-8), 11 secondary schools (grades 9-12) and alternative education options. Each school possesses its own personality and qualities that make each a unique representation of its students, staff, and community. Use the links below to get the specific information you want. School District No. 43 covers an area of approximately 128 square kilometers and is bound on the west by Burnaby and the Indian Arm, on the east by the Pitt River, on the south by the Fraser River, and on the north by Burrard Inlet. Within the school district’s boundaries are the Cities of Coquitlam, Port Coquitlam, Port Moody, and the Villages of Anmore and Belcarra. We’ve made headlines at CBC Vancouver with our groundbreaking collaboration with the Kwikwetlem First Nation and Microsoft in Education Canada in launching “A Pacific Northwest Coast Experience” in Minecraft for Education. This innovative educational resource allows students to explore the rich culture and traditions of the kʷikʷəƛəm First Nations community, including embarking on a journey to build a village and learn about sustainable practices and the interconnectedness of life. At the regular public board meeting November 21, Michael Thomas was acclaimed as chair and Carol Brodie has been elected vice chair. The SD43 Board of Education holds a trustee election each year to choose a chair and vice chair.
